On Thursday, the Senate will vote whether to confirm Andrew Puzder as Secretary of Labor. Puzder’s confirmation is almost as tenuous as Betsy DeVos’ after charges surfaced that Puzder hired an undocumented household worker and abused his ex-wife.

Four Republican senators have yet to say they’ll support him. We need our Senators to use this hearing to call attention to Mr. Puzder’s egregious record on labor issues. As a corporate attorney and former CEO of CKE Restaurants (think Carl’s Jr. and Hardee’s) Puzder has spoken against workers’ rights to a living minimum wage, sick leave, overtime pay and legal protections that affect worker safety and discrimination.
